uncaught_exception的一个很好的用例是什么?
我最近开始使用scons构建几个小型跨平台项目.其中一个项目需要链接到预先构建的静态库......这是如何完成的?
在make中,我只是在windows上追加"link/LIBPATH:libstxxl.lib",在unix上追加"stxxl.a".
可以从 Ada 调用 C++ 函数吗?
我想知道是否有一种方法可以直接执行此操作,而无需在 C 中进行实现并编写 C++ 包装器和 Ada 包装器,例如我想要使用 c++ -> Ada 而不是 c++ -> c -> Ada。
据我所知,Visual Studio 2012将不支持私有访问器.你能给我一些关于可能的替代方案的信息吗?PrivateObject.Invoke()对我来说不是最好的解决方案.
先感谢您!
虽然我在HS期间使用Pascal 2 - 3年,但我是一个完整的Ada新手.
IIRC,可以从C/C++调用Pascal编译函数.是否可以从C++调用Ada编写的过程和函数?
我正在寻找PRBS模式生成C/C++ API,以便我可以将其插入到UDP的Payload中.
如果有人知道生成PRBS模式的过程,那将是非常好的.
在介子构建中,是否可以在执行单元测试之前设置工作目录?它默认使用 ninja 来运行测试,所以也许有一个选项可以传递给 ninja 来设置目录?
为什么我问的是有时单元测试需要访问配置/数据文件(我通常尝试避免这种情况,但有时这是不可能的)并且他们需要知道相对路径才能加载它们。
是否有用于检测scons中 CPU架构的"标准"插件?
顺便说一下,这个问题已经在这里以更一般的形式提出了......只是想知道是否有人已经花时间将这些信息纳入scons.
使用介子构建,是否可以测试我的项目中是否存在目录?
例如,我通常将验收测试放在单元测试旁边,放在这样的文件夹结构中:
library/
header.hp
src/
lib.cpp
tests/
acceptance_test/
unit_test/
Run Code Online (Sandbox Code Playgroud)
我并不总是进行验收测试,如果没有必要,我希望避免在那里有 meson.build 文件。subdir('acceptance_test')如果目录存在,我宁愿有一个条件acceptance_test/。
c++ ×6
c ×3
ada ×2
build ×2
build-system ×2
meson-build ×2
scons ×2
.net ×1
algorithm ×1
api ×1
build-tools ×1
low-latency ×1
networking ×1
unit-testing ×1
visual-c++ ×1